The 7 day weather forecast summary for Artouste - Fabreges, France:

Taking a look at the forecast over the coming week and the average daytime maximum will be around 8°C, with a high of 12°C expected on Thursday afternoon. The average minimum temperature for the week ahead will be around -2°C, dipping to its lowest on Sunday evening at -8°C. Saturday is expected to see the most precipitation with around 37mm, or about 1.5inches anticipated. The strongest wind will be felt on Sunday afternoon, coming from the north, and reaching around 13mph, that's about 21km/h.
